Call a Locksmith
The easiest thing to lose is your car keys. They are small, light and can easily slip out of your pocket when you are busy or distracted. It is crucial to keep a spare key in your pocket and the number of a locksmith stored in your phone.
If you are unable to locate your car keys after retracing your steps and searching thoroughly, it is time to call locksmith. In this instance, a professional locksmith can unlock your door without need to force entry. They can also unlock your locks and create a new key, which will erase the old key out of your car's system, to ensure that anyone who has the lost key will not be capable of starting the car.
Getting a replacement car key at an auto dealer can be expensive, however locksmiths can do it for less and faster. They'll have all the tools needed to program a key, and will return you to your way in no time.
Another advantage of a locksmith is that they can help you with other issues that pertain to your car. If you require a new transponder chip for your car they can help for a fraction of the cost of the dealership. They can also replace the ignition switch if it's malfunctioning, allowing you to restart your car.
